M913 HAV is a 1995 Kawasaki ZX6R in Green with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1995 Kawasaki ZX6R models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.2% with a typical mileage of 27,161 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kawasaki ZX6R f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 261 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M913 HAV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ki ZX6R typ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 31 years old, this Kawasaki ZX6R is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
